How to Eat Well in Guelph on $50/Week

If you're strategic about it, you can eat out four nights a week in Guelph for about $50 including drinks and tips. Here's a real example of a student's weekly eating-out budget:

Monday: Crabby Joe's 1.5 lb wings ($8.25) + two beers ($14) = ~$22 with tip.
Tuesday: Shoeless Joe's AYCE wings ($19.99) + one drink ($7) = ~$32 with tip.
Wednesday: Half-price wings at Shoeless Joe's + trivia. Skip a week if budget is tight.
Thursday: East Side Mario's endless pasta ($18.99) + drink ($6) = ~$30 with tip.

The trick is to drink strategically. One beer or a pop with wings is fine. Three beers doubles your bill. Wing night margins live in the alcohol — you're only getting the deal because they're counting on drink revenue.

Getting Around to These Deals

Most of the deals on this list are accessible from the University of Guelph campus by Guelph Transit. The Stone Road corridor is well-served — Crabby Joe's, Boston Pizza and several others are on or near the main routes.

The south-end spots (Fat Duck, East Side Mario's) are a longer bus ride or a short drive. If you're going with a group, splitting an Uber is often worth it to unlock the better deals.
